The Foundation of a Leak-Free System
The heart of this sealing kit lies in its
Nitrile Butadiene Rubber (NBR) composition. This synthetic rubber copolymer, often simply called Nitrile, is renowned for its exceptional resistance to oils, fuels, and other petroleum-based products. NBR is also highly resistant to water, alcohols, and some hydraulic fluids, making it a workhorse in diverse mechanical environments. This material choice is not arbitrary; it is a deliberate selection for environments where standard natural rubber would quickly degrade, leading to costly failures. Precision in Every Dimension
This kit boasts an impressive array of O-rings, meticulously covering cross-sections (CS) from
1.0mm to 4.0mm and a wide range of outside diameters (OD). The cross-section, often referred to as the wire diameter, is the thickness of the O-ring itself, and it is absolutely crucial for achieving the correct squeeze and fill within a specific groove. A precise fit is paramount for preventing leaks. The variety ensures compatibility with numerous applications, from the smallest valve to a larger pipe connection.
The importance of selecting the exact O-ring size cannot be overstated in any sealing application. Picture a critical fitting in a custom plumbing installation, perhaps beneath a newly finished vanity. If one were to install a 1.5mm CS O-ring where a 2.0mm CS O-ring is specified, the resulting insufficient compression would almost certainly lead to a slow, insidious drip, eventually causing water damage to the fine cabinetry. Conversely, forcing a 2.4mm CS O-ring into a groove designed for a 2.0mm would cause over-compression, potentially damaging the O-ring itself, leading to premature failure, or even distorting the mating components. Durability Under Pressure and Heat
Nitrile rubber O-rings are engineered to perform reliably across a significant temperature spectrum, typically from
-40°C to +120°C (-40°F to +250°F). This broad operational range is a critical factor for applications that experience thermal cycling, where temperatures fluctuate between extremes. Extreme temperatures challenge seals. They test material integrity.
Consider a hot water heater connection in a utility closet, or the engine bay of a vehicle where temperatures can fluctuate dramatically from freezing cold starts to sustained high operating heat. A standard, low-grade rubber seal would quickly harden and crack in the cold, losing its elasticity and sealing capability, or soften and extrude under heat and pressure, leading to a catastrophic blowout. The NBR O-ring, however, maintains its elastic properties and structural integrity, ensuring a consistent and reliable seal regardless of the thermal environment. This material resists thermal degradation. It holds its form. Its molecular structure remains stable.
Compared to silicone O-rings, which offer even higher temperature resistance but often lack the robust oil and abrasion resistance needed for many mechanical applications, NBR provides a balanced and practical solution. For systems where both heat and hydrocarbon exposure are present, such as in many automotive or industrial fluid transfer systems, NBR is often the pragmatic choice. It offers robust performance. Minor Trade-offs and Considerations
While highly versatile and robust, nitrile rubber does have specific limitations that discerning users should be aware of. It is
not recommended for use with brake fluids (specifically glycol-based), highly aromatic fuels, ketones, or phosphate ester hydraulic fluids. For these specialized and aggressive chemical applications, materials like EPDM (for brake fluid) or Viton (for extreme chemical resistance and higher temperatures) would be more appropriate and offer better long-term performance. No single material is perfect for every environment.
